On 28/06/13 11:33, Axel Lin wrote:
> syscon_regmap_lookup_by_phandle() returns ERR_PTR on error.
>
> Signed-off-by: Axel Lin <axel.lin@ingics.com>
> ---
> dr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-st.c | 4 ++--
>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-st.c b/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-st.c
> index 7effedf..f95c82a 100644
> --- a/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-st.c
> +++ b/drivers/pinctrl/pinctrl-st.c
> @@ -1299,9 +1299,9 @@ static int st_pctl_probe_dt(struct platform_device *pdev,
> return -ENOMEM;
>
> info->regmap = syscon_regmap_lookup_by_phandle(np, "st,syscfg");
> - if (!info->regmap) {
> + if (IS_ERR(info->regmap)) {
> dev_err(info->dev, "No syscfg phandle specified\n");
> - return -ENOMEM;
> + return PTR_ERR(info->regmap);
> }
> info->data = of_match_node(st_pctl_of_match, np)->data;
>
